Stillman, Armstrong, Crow and a 1970 Pontiac GTO

This 1970 Pontiac GTO convertible owned by Jerry Stillman was sold to Sheryl Crow who gave it to Lance Armstrong. The vehicle makeover will be featured on the Learning Channel program "Overhaulin'".

What do Jerry Stillman, Lance Armstrong, Sheryl Crow and a 1970 Pontiac GTO have in common?

Stillman previously owned the GTO, then sold it to Crow who gave it to Armstrong and then she stole it back from him to feature it on The Learning Channel's newest program, Overhaulin'.

Confused?

When he bought the GTO in 1970 it was brand new and Stillman gave it to his wife, Linda.

"I have practiced law with Wendall Crow since I moved to Kennett," said Stillman. "Our families became very close."

In fact, Stillman's son, Joe and his wife, Beverly graduated high school with Sheryl and were good friends.

"Sheryl rode around many times in that car when she was younger," said Stillman.

Although he only drove it around town every now and then, Stillman kept the GTO in good condition.

"About two or three months ago my friend, Phil Carnell told me that Marty Fowler at Route 66 had been contacted by Sheryl asking if I would be interested in selling the car," said Stillman. "Sheryl wanted to give to Lance for his victory at the Tour de France."

Crow then contacted Stillman and he agreed to sell it to her.

"I couldn't think of any place better for it to be," said Stillman.

As far as he knew, Stillman thought the car was being taken to Texas and then his daughter told him about an advertisement on The Learning Channel.

"I saw the ad on television that had Sheryl and Lance and the GTO on it," said Stillman.

The ad he's talking is for TLC's show Overhaulin'. Scheduled to air on Tuesday, Nov. 30 at 8 p.m., the show will take viewers through the process of Crow tricking Armstrong into believing his GTO has been stolen.

Hosts of the show, along with Crow and Armstrong's friends, will share ideas for the renovation of the car. The GTO is then completely renovated, inside and out. At the end of the episode Armstrong is made aware of what happened to his car and the newly made over GTO is revealed.

According to the TLC's Overhaulin' website, Crow announces during the filming that "this is really going to blow him away, he's going to have a cow!"

Stillman is looking forward to the program and Crow has told him that she mentions how she bought the car from him during the episode.

"I've seen pictures of the finished product and it looks great," said Stillman. "They're happy with it and I'm happy with it."
